前端工程化12:Git规范+Commitlint提交信息标准化文章目录前端工程化12:Git规范+Commitlint提交信息标准化前言一、规范提交格式标准1. type 提交类型2. scope 作用域3. description 简短描述4. body 详细描述5. footer 备注二、安装全套依赖三、配置commitlint校验规则四、配置交互式提交指令五、绑定Git提交钩子六、规范化提交使用方式方式一:交互式规范提交(推荐团队使用)方式二:手动规范提交七、结合之前代码规范完整流程八、自动生成版本更新日志九、常见问题解决文末总结前言团队开发中,除了代码风格不统一之外,杂乱无章的Git提交记录也是一大痛点。随意编写的提交备注,比如改bug、优化代码、随便写写,后期回溯版本、查找问题、生成版本日志都极度困难。规范的Git提交信息,不仅能清晰知晓每次改动内容,还能自动生成项目更新日志、精准区分迭代功能与bug修复,是大型团队工程化流程中不可或缺的一环。本篇手把手完成husky+commitlint+commitizen整套提交规范配置,实现统一提交格式、强制校验提交文案、规范化团队Git提交流程。一、规范提交格式标准行业通用Angular提交规范格式type(scope): description body footer1. type 提交类型feat:新增业务功能fix:修复线上bugdocs:文档注释修改style:代码格式调整,无业务逻辑改动refactor:代码重构优化perf:性能优化test:新增修改测试用例build:构建配置、依赖调整chore:日常杂物修改2. scope 作用域